We are nonjudgmental, will listen to your side of the story, and will build the strongest possible defense to protect your rights and future.Statutory Sex Crimes – Website Page#abuse #lawyer #attorney #defense #missouri #stlouis #kansascityUnderstanding Statutory Rape Laws in MissouriMissouri law defines statutory rape under two degrees, with severe penalties depending on the age of the individuals involved and the nature of the act.First-Degree Statutory Rape and Attempt (§566.032, RSMo)This charge applies when an individual has, or attempts to have, sexual intercourse with someone younger than 14. Punishment ranges from 5 years to life in prison, and in aggravated cases may increase to life without parole.Aggravated conditions include: The victim is under age 12 — punishment is 10 years to life The act involved serious physical harm or a weapon Multiple alleged offenders or a familial relationship If the defendant is a persistent or predatory sexual offender — mandatory life without paroleSecond-Degree Statutory Rape (§566.034, RSMo)Involves a person age 21 or older engaging in sexual intercourse with someone under the age of 17. This is a Class D felony, punishable by: Up to 7 years in prison And/or fines up to $10,000Don’t face these accusations alone.
